Twenty six species of Zingiber have been found in Thailand. Six new species are described, Z. longibracteatum, Z. peninsulare, Z. villosum, Z. flavovirens, Z. larsenii and Z. newmanii . Four species and one variety have been recorded in Thailand for the first time, namely Z barbatum, Z. aff. integrum, Z. petiolatum, Z.wrayi and Z. puberulum var. ovoideum . A key to the species is provided, as well as species descriptions, distribution and specimen citations. The taxa have been typified as far as possible. Undoubtedly more species of Zingiber remain to be described from Thailand.
